I've lived in Athens for 10 years and I know the Plaka/Monastiraki area quite well.
Try this place:

It's near the Plaka (on the edge of it) and although you will see tourists there..it's not a tourist restaurant.
If you want a sit-down souvlaki dinner try Thanassis near the Monastiraki Metro station. Again, tourists go there but it's not a tourist restaurant:

If you're out roaming around and you feel like a snack don't ignore the local fast food chain Goody's. It's pretty good. You can even get a nice plate of spaghetti there...and it will be much better than anything you'll find in a tourist restaurant and it won't cost you an arm and a leg.
Really, if I had to give one piece of advice about dining in Athens it would be to STAY AWAY from restaurants catering to tourists. They are AWFUL. Yes...this means that you should STAY AWAY from restaurants in the Plaka. Go there to sit in a cafe, not to eat.
